Check 1: Structural design • Location in the environment and building • Design of IT rooms in line with the relevant standards (to DIN 4102, EN 1047) • Structural design of the IT room • Room height, raised access floor • Structural fire protection, separate fire lobbies • Computer arrangement in the IT room • Interior installations Check 2: Power supply • Schematic diagram from the utility supply to the consumer • Logging of the rated output and hardware data • Network configuration check • Installation design of server • UPS/emergency generator check • Redundancy • Visual check of earthing/potential equalisation and lightning and overvoltage protection Check 3: Climate control technology • Climate control equipment concept • Coolant • Logging of the required cooling output • Distribution of incoming air in the room • Redundancy • Limit value monitoring • External equipment • Maintenance contract |
Check 4: Security/fire alarm systems • Site monitoring • Building monitoring • Room monitoring • Window/door protection, block padlock device • Intruder alarm centre • Fire alarm concept • Fire extinguisher concept Check 5: Operational/emergency organisation • Data protection • Use of electrical equipment • Paper/data carrier disposal • Plant cleaning • Disaster manual • Restart plan Check 6: PowerDecider • Measurement of the power supply (voltage, current, frequency, apparent power, effective power and reactive power, asymmetries and harmonics, etc.) • Logging of voltage drops and rises, transients, interruptions and fast voltage changes • Determination of your exact kVA and kW requirements • Report with results/evaluations |
